Is Los Angeles cheaper than Boston?
Boston is cheaper than Los Angeles. Boston has a cost of living index of 146/100 compared to 166/100 for Los Angeles, making it roughly 12% more affordable overall.
How much cheaper is Boston than Los Angeles?
Boston is approximately 12% cheaper than Los Angeles based on cost index scores (146 vs 166, where New York = 100). A person spending $3,000/month in Los Angeles could live a similar lifestyle for roughly $2,639/month in Boston.
What is the rent comparison between Los Angeles and Boston?
In Los Angeles, a 1-bedroom apartment in the city center costs approximately $2,839/month. In Boston, the equivalent is around $3,400/month.
Which city is better for digital nomads — Los Angeles or Boston?
Both cities have nomad infrastructure. Los Angeles offers 242 Mbps internet and coworking at ~$300/month. Boston offers 150 Mbps and coworking at ~$350/month. Boston has a cost advantage of 12%.
What is the average income in Los Angeles vs Boston?
The median net monthly salary in Los Angeles is approximately $3,834 USD, compared to $5,333 USD in Boston.
